Holiday with dog at Gut Feuerschwendt

FeuerschwendtThis year we tried out the Gutshotel Feuerschwendt in the Bavarian Forest with Ronja. The estate is located in Neukirchen vorm Wald near Passau in the Ilz Valley. Even though the hotel does not officially bear the title "dog hotel", it is perfectly equipped for the needs of our four-legged friends. From the welcome treats to the basket and water bowl in the apartment, everything is provided. The whole area is 430,000m² (that's about 40 football fields!) and thus offers plenty of space to play and go for walks. In addition, there is a fenced and covered dog training area with lots of equipment such as a seesaw, bridge, tunnel or hurdles. The training area can be used free of charge around the clock.  However, there is no demarcated dog exercise area. There is hardly any road traffic, but dogs with a hunting instinct will quickly find a trail there.

Besides the dogs, there are many other animals on the estate. On the one hand, there are the Rottal horses. The owner Karl Degenhart runs a horse breeding farm there to preserve this highly endangered breed of domestic animal. Then there is Karla, a very dear donkey with whom Ronja made friends during our stay. You can also "borrow" Karla to take her for a walk, but we didn't get very far! And let's not forget the cats, who are mainly to be found at the reception. Ronja quickly made it clear to us that she doesn't like cats that much...

We stayed in one of the bungalows. They offer a lot of space and are nicely furnished. The feeling of living in your own little house is quite different from living in a hotel. The horses and Karla grazed directly in front of the window, the training ground was right in front of the door and the restaurant was only a few steps away. Dogs are welcome in the restaurant. For BARFers, it is still good to know that the fridge has a large freezer compartment.
